At Commure, our mission is to simplify healthcare. We have bold ambitions to reimagine the healthcare experience, setting a new standard for how care is delivered and experienced across the industry. Our growing suite of AI solutions spans ambient AI clinical documentation, provider copilots, autonomous coding, revenue cycle management and more — all designed for providers & administrators to focus on what matters most: providing care. Healthcare is a $4.5 trillion industry with more than $500 billion spent annually on administrative costs, and Commure is at the heart of transforming it. We power over 500,000 clinicians across hundreds of care sites nationwide – more than $10 billion flows through our systems and we support over 100 million patient interactions. With new product launches on the horizon, expansion into additional care segments, and a bold vision to tackle healthcare\'s most pressing challenges, our ambition is to move from upstart innovator to the industry standard over the next few years. Commure was recently named to Fortune’s Future 50 list for 2025 and is backed by world-class investors including General Catalyst, Sequoia, Y Combinator, Lux, Human Capital, 8VC, Greenoaks Capital, Elad Gil, and more. Commure has achieved over 300% year-over-year growth for the past two years and this is only the beginning. Ensure the efficient and timely execution of all essential aspects of internal operations projects, from project initiation to launch. Engage in cross-functional collaboration with key internal stakeholders, including our Product, Engineering, Launcher, Account Management, and other Operations teams. Apply healthcare revenue cycle and billing experience to validate configurations, identify risks, and prevent downstream denials or operational issues. Conduct data validation, reporting, and quality checks to ensure accuracy and integrity during implementation. Contribute to the design and implementation of systems and processes that facilitate scalability and efficiency. Break down complex, challenging business problems. Own execution and outcomes. Troubleshooting data, process, and workflow blockers and coordinating with cross-functional teams for resolution. Provide business and technical insights that improve workflows and support successful outcomes. Act as a reliable link between operational and technical teams, ensuring accurate capture and execution of requirements. Performing other related duties as assigned to support the needs of the Business Operations needs. What You Have

2-5 years of experience in healthcare operations, revenue cycle management (RCM), or billing, ideally within a HealthTech, SaaS, or consulting environment. Prior experience in consulting, investment banking, or operations at a fast-paced organization with strong analytical and execution demands. Strong data and technical aptitude, with experience validating, analyzing, and interpreting large data sets. Deep experience with data analysis tools (SQL and Excel strongly preferred). Basic SQL assessment will be part of the interview process. Understanding of healthcare operational and financial workflows, with the ability to translate them into technical and process requirements. Experience supporting implementations, onboarding, or process improvement projects, preferably across cross-functional teams. Demonstrated project management skills, with the ability to coordinate multiple workstreams in a fast-paced environment. Demonstrated drive, intellectual curiosity, attention to detail, and a proven record of success. Ability to oversee the entire project management process, ensuring timely and qualitative onboarding and continuous improvement of our key metrics. Proficiency in documenting and developing best practices to enable incremental improvement and optimization for Internal Ops processes. Truth Seeker: You are relentless in searching for truth, asking questions, and always seeking to understand a customer\'s requests Comfort in Chaos: You are comfortable working in an autonomous environment, can expertly prioritize and have a knack for identifying internal and external blockers. Proficient in Retool, Gsuite is a plus to collaborate effectively across technical and non-technical stakeholders. A genuine passion for improving RCM and enthusiasm for solving operational challenges that directly impact health systems. Compensation Range: $75K - $85K Location: Mountain View, CA
